Early Entrepreneurial Ventures and Risk-Taking

Elon Musk's journey to financial success wasn't without its challenges. His early entrepreneurial ventures, while not all immediately successful, laid the foundation for his future triumphs and illustrate his willingness to embrace calculated risks.

Zip2 and X.com (PayPal):

Musk's early ventures, Zip2 and X.com, provide crucial lessons in identifying market needs and adapting to changing circumstances. Zip2, a software company providing online city guides for newspapers, was successfully sold to Compaq for $307 million, providing Musk with his initial capital. X.com, his online financial services company, merged with Confinity (the creators of PayPal) to form PayPal. This merger, while initially turbulent, showcased Musk's ability to navigate complex business negotiations. The subsequent sale of PayPal to eBay for $1.5 billion cemented his reputation as a successful entrepreneur.

  • Key takeaway from Zip2: Understanding and capitalizing on emerging technological trends.
  • Key takeaway from X.com/PayPal: Recognizing the power of strategic mergers and acquisitions to achieve significant growth.
  • Financial Gain: The combined proceeds from Zip2 and PayPal provided a substantial financial foundation for Musk's future endeavors.

Embracing Calculated Risks:

A defining characteristic of Elon Musk's approach is his willingness to take significant risks. This risk-taking, however, is not impulsive; it's calculated and informed by thorough research and a deep understanding of the potential rewards. His ventures often involve pushing technological boundaries and tackling seemingly insurmountable challenges.

  • SpaceX: The early years of SpaceX were marked by numerous failed rocket launches. Yet, Musk persisted, constantly refining designs and technologies, eventually achieving remarkable success in reusable rocket technology and securing lucrative contracts with NASA.
  • Tesla: Similarly, Tesla faced significant challenges in establishing itself as a major player in the electric vehicle market. Musk's unwavering commitment to innovation and his ability to adapt to market conditions proved crucial in overcoming these hurdles.
  • Lesson: High-risk, high-reward ventures are often necessary for achieving truly transformative results. Failures are learning opportunities.

Strategic Investments and Diversification

Elon Musk's financial success is not solely attributable to his entrepreneurial ventures; it also stems from strategic investments and a diversified approach to wealth building.

SpaceX and Tesla's Impact:

SpaceX and Tesla are pivotal in understanding Elon Musk's financial success. His long-term vision for these companies, focusing on space exploration and sustainable energy, has paid off handsomely. The exponential growth in the valuations of these companies significantly boosted his net worth.

  • Early Investment: The early investments in both companies, while requiring significant capital, yielded enormous returns as the companies gained traction and market dominance.
  • Market Timing: The timing of these investments, coupled with Musk's ability to navigate fluctuating market conditions, also played a critical role in their financial success.

Beyond SpaceX and Tesla:

Musk's financial strategy extends beyond SpaceX and Tesla. Diversification plays a crucial role in mitigating risk and generating multiple revenue streams. While the exact details of his private investments are not always public, his involvement with The Boring Company and Neuralink demonstrates a continued commitment to disrupting various industries. These ventures, though still in their relatively early stages, showcase Musk’s consistent pursuit of innovative technologies and represent potential future sources of substantial wealth.

  • The Boring Company: Aims to revolutionize urban transportation through tunnel networks. The potential financial return from successful implementation is significant.
  • Neuralink: Focused on developing brain-computer interfaces, potentially leading to breakthroughs in medicine and technology with enormous financial implications.
